- ruby-backports: backports of new features for older versions of Ruby
This Ruby library contains essential backports that enable many of the nice
features of Ruby 1.8.7 up to 2.0.0 for earlier versions.
.
Features are backported with the following limitations:
- will not break older code,
- can be implemented in pure Ruby (no C extensions),
- must pass RubySpec.
